Overview
AMERICAN SYSTEMS, a 100% employee-owned company , is seeking a talented SharePoint Administrator to manage and maintain three on-premises SharePoint farms and lead the upgrade of our current SharePoint environments to the latest supported version of Microsoft SharePoint, including planning, execution, testing, and post-migration support.
The ideal candidate has strong experience in SharePoint architecture , farm administration , and upgrades/migrations and working closely with infrastructure and business teams.

Responsibilities
-
As an AMERICAN SYSTEMS Lead SharePoint Administrator , you will:
-
Administer and support three SharePoint farms (development/test and production environments).
-
Monitor system health, performance, and capacity planning.
-
Plan and execute upgrade projects to the latest version of SharePoint, including:
-
Upgrade assessment and roadmap development
-
Infrastructure planning and design
-
Migration of content databases and service applications
-
Testing, validation, and end-user support
-
Manage patching, cumulative updates, and security configurations.
-
Configure and maintain service applications (Search, Managed Metadata, User Profile, etc.).
-
Troubleshoot and resolve SharePoint-related issues across the environment.
-
Implement and maintain backup and disaster recovery strategies.
-
Manage permissions, governance policies, and compliance requirements.
-
Work with SQL DBAs to maintain SharePoint databases.
-
Collaborate with stakeholders to gather requirements and provide technical solutions.
-
Document architecture, configurations, and operational procedures.
-
Design, deploy, and manage virtualize infrastructure using VMware vSphere, including ESXI hosts and vCenter Server
